The Deepening Crisis : : Governance Challenges after Neoliberalism / / ed. by Craig Calhoun, Georgi Derluguian.
Response to financial meltdown is entangled with basic challenges to global governance. Environment, global security and ethnicity and nationalism are all global issues today.
